Catholic Baptism Requirements โ Complete Checklist for Parents
Preparing for your child's baptism is a beautiful โ and sometimes overwhelming โ process. Here is everything you need to prepare, from documents to godparents, so nothing catches you by surprise.
1. Contact your parish early
Begin by contacting your parish 2-3 months before the planned baptism date. Most parishes have baptism preparation classes, and scheduling fills up quickly, especially around Easter and Christmas.
2. Baptism preparation classes
Most parishes require parents (and sometimes godparents) to attend a baptism preparation session. These classes cover the meaning of the sacrament, the rite itself, and your role in raising your child in the faith. Some parishes offer online preparation โ ask about options.
3. Required documents
- Child's birth certificate โ to register the baptism.
- Parents' identification and marriage certificate (if married in the Church).
- Certificate of baptism preparation if completed at another parish.
- Godparent eligibility forms โ completed by the godparents' parishes.
4. Choosing godparents (sponsors)
The Church requires at least one godparent, and godparents must:
- Be at least 16 years old.
- Be baptized and confirmed Catholics who receive the Eucharist.
- If married, be married in the Catholic Church.
- Not be the child's parent.
A baptized Christian from another tradition may serve as a witness alongside a Catholic godparent, but not as the sole sponsor.
5. The baptism ceremony
At the ceremony you will: renew your own baptismal promises, renounce sin, and present your child for baptism. The priest will pour water over your child's head (or immerse them), anoint with chrism, and present the white garment and candle. You'll need a white baptismal garment and a baptismal candle.
